Reports: Franz Wagner to sign max extension with Magic

The young German forward has been key to Orlando's resurgence.

Franz Wagner averaged career highs in points, rebounds and assists in 2023-24.

Orlando Magic forward Franz Wagner reportedly has agreed to a five-year, $224 million rookie maximum extension. The deal could be worth up to $270 million, according to multiple reports

Wagner can sign the deal on July 6, when the league’s offseason moratorium on such moves is lifted.

Drafted No. 8 overall by the Magic in 2021, the young German forward has blossomed into a well-rounded scorer and a contributor on both ends of the court.

In 72 games last season, Wagner set career bests in points (19.7 ppg) , rebounds (5.3 rpg) and assists (3.7 apg)  — and helped the Magic win the Southeast Division and return to the playoffs for the first time since 2019-20.
